Zimmer ROSA Recon: reaming produced an oblong hole requiring a bone graft (FDA MAUDE)
An FDA MAUDE injury report describes a Zimmer ROSA Recon case in which reaming resulted in an oblong hole due to hard bone, and the surgeon grafted the defect. Source: FDA MAUDE MDR key 24316286, openFDA device event / accessdata.fda.gov/scripts/cdrh/cfdocs/cfMAUDE.
Occurred 2024-06-24 · Zimmer Biomet · Investigated by FDA
